Pemex - Visits Stats

27 3 3 1
Visit Id Visitor Id User Date (UTC) Location IP
288248609
24 Oct, 2025, 09:22:19 85.208.96.210
287502864
07 Oct, 2025, 10:53:45 202.76.161.169
287447038
06 Oct, 2025, 08:11:33
US,Brooklyn
66.249.73.202
Page 1 of 1. (Total: 3 Items)